Output 56890c62385ece6028320338e3a6a1624e79a249283310846c6232e445128e13:1

value
159415028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ab142f9ff5fb8f3f7bef3bf843a8e7b1c6ac93eb OP_EQUALVERIFY OP_CHECKSIG
address
1GbajMVQU6zRE7BY9HAmhW7wKkFEzVMQH6
transaction
56890c62385ece6028320338e3a6a1624e79a249283310846c6232e445128e13
confirmations
729370
spent
true